DAEMANO 02-03-2015 07:39 PM

@ckim

As both @steve99 and @Takumi788 have mentioned. Either header would be a good choice, but I would choose the OFH if you plan on tuning with an OpenFlashTablet. You'll need a tune to get the most from your new header. Also you'll earn OF Dollars to lower the price of your OFH.

Almost everything over $500 I've seen on this board are well made and tracked on dozens of cars just on this board. As far as the "high end" goes, keep in mind most catless headers produce the similar power numbers, so don't over spend just to hit a certain brand. The two you've mentioned are solid. Alternatively don't under spend (which it doesn't look like you intend to) because you could end up with quality (not power) issues.

actually DO recommends the tomei as it yielded the best mid range torque and almost matched the HKS EL header in peak HP and at around the 650 mark is really good bang for your buck.

if i recall his numbers he got 192HP with the Tomei, 188 with the JDL UEL and 182 with the borla UEL and for reference, 195 with the HKS. all numbers are on pump gas (92)
